Obtaining a Bus Driving Licence in the UK: An Affordable Investment

Embarking on a bus driving career in the UK is surprisingly cost-effective, making it an accessible path for those seeking flexible work opportunities and competitive wages.

Affordability of Bus Driving Training

Contrary to popular belief, becoming a certified bus driver comes with minimal financial burden. The comprehensive training program, which typically includes theory and practical components, can be completed for under £2000.

Components of Training Costs

The training expenses include:

  • Theory lessons: Typically around £150-£250
  • Practical lessons: £50-£60 per hour, with approximately 40 hours required
  • Medical examination: £80-£100
  • CPC (Certificate of Professional Competence): £120-£150
  • DVLA licence fee: £43

Return on Investment

The modest investment in bus driving training unlocks several benefits, including:

  • Flexible Work Options: Bus drivers enjoy flexible work schedules, which allows them to balance work and personal commitments.
  • Competitive Wages: Bus drivers in the UK earn competitive wages, with an average salary of £27,000-£35,000 per annum.
  • Career Advancement: The bus driving profession offers opportunities for career progression, such as becoming a driving instructor or fleet manager.
